QQ登录

只需一步,快速开始

 找回密码
 注册

QQ登录

只需一步,快速开始

查看: 1050|回复: 5

编译openq.3.1错误

[复制链接]
发表于 2005-2-27 22:24:30 | 显示全部楼层 |阅读模式
checking for pkg-config... /usr/bin/pkg-config
checking for GLIB - version >= 2.0.0... yes (version 2.4.0)
checking for pkg-config... (cached) /usr/bin/pkg-config
checking for GTK+ - version >= 2.0.0... yes (version 2.4.0)
checking for gaim... Failed to open '/usr/lib/pkgconfig/gaim.pc': No such file or directory
No package 'gaim' found
configure: error: gaim 1.0 is required to build OpenQ
[root@localhost OpenQ]# make
make: *** No targets specified and no makefile found.  Stop.




我的系统是redhat9,gaim版本是编译的1.1.2
 楼主| 发表于 2005-2-27 22:42:39 | 显示全部楼层
问题已解决!
在gaim编译时要上参数  --prefix=/usr --exec-prefix=/usr
哈哈。
回复

使用道具 举报

发表于 2005-2-28 00:17:02 | 显示全部楼层
这个有关系吗? 是你没指对pkgconfig的路径吧。
回复

使用道具 举报

发表于 2005-3-1 22:13:07 | 显示全部楼层
--exec-prefix=/usr 什么意思?
回复

使用道具 举报

发表于 2005-3-1 22:29:45 | 显示全部楼层
是 --prefix=/usr 起到作用了。
默认会安装到/usr/local下,gaim.pc就装到了/usr/local/pkgconfig
而默认的PKG_CONFIG_PATH是/usr/lib/pkgconfig,所以就出错了。。

多看一眼系统安装版精华帖就不会碰到这样的问题。。。。
唉。。。。。

./configure --help :

--exec-prefix=EPREFIX   install architecture-dependent files in EPREFIX
                          [PREFIX]
回复

使用道具 举报

发表于 2005-3-2 10:41:31 | 显示全部楼层
指定安装内定结构文件的目录
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

GMT+8, 2024-11-5 21:49 , Processed in 0.063418 second(s), 15 queries .

© 2021 Powered by Discuz! X3.5.

快速回复 返回顶部 返回列表